Who is the Little-Giant Multi Position Ladder For?

The Little-Giant Multi Position Ladder is designed for homeowners, DIYers, and professionals who need a single ladder that can handle multiple tasks. It is ideal for painting, changing light bulbs, cleaning gutters, accessing roofs, and working on stairs or uneven ground. The ladder replaces a step ladder, extension ladder, and scaffold in one unit.

Performance and Key Features

The Little-Giant ladder is made from aircraft-grade aluminum, which provides a strong yet relatively lightweight structure. The patented hinge system allows the ladder to lock into multiple positions, including A-frame, extension, staircase, 90-degree, and scaffold modes. The locking mechanisms are robust and require deliberate action to release, which adds a layer of safety.

Owner reviews consistently praise the stability of the ladder, especially on uneven surfaces. The wide-flared legs and large rubber feet provide a secure base. The platform on the top step is comfortable for standing for extended periods. The ladder meets or exceeds OSHA and ANSI standards, which is a key consideration for professional use.

Build Quality and Durability

Little-Giant has a strong reputation for building durable ladders. The aluminum is thick and resistant to bending. The plastic components on the hinges and locks are heavy-duty and have been refined over years of production. The ladder comes with a limited lifetime warranty, which adds confidence for the buyer. Some users report that the ladder can be heavy to carry and set up, but the trade-off for stability is worth it for most.

FAQs

How many configurations does the Little-Giant ladder have?

The standard Little-Giant ladder offers 6 configurations: A-frame, extension, staircase, 90-degree, scaffold, and straight ladder.

What is the weight capacity of a Little-Giant ladder?

Most models have a 300-pound weight capacity, which meets Type IA industrial rating standards.

Is the Little-Giant ladder safe on stairs?

Yes, the ladder can be set up in a staircase configuration with one side shorter than the other to sit level on stairs.

How much does a Little-Giant ladder weigh?

Weight varies by model, from 28 lbs for the Revolution to 45 lbs for the Jumbo. The popular Model 17 weighs 35 lbs.

Can one person set up the Little-Giant ladder?

Yes, the ladder is designed for one-person operation, though the heavier models may require more effort to lift and position.

What is the warranty on a Little-Giant ladder?

Little-Giant offers a limited lifetime warranty on the frame and a one-year warranty on the plastic components.

Is the Little-Giant ladder OSHA compliant?

Yes, the ladder meets or exceeds OSHA and ANSI standards for safety and weight capacity.

What is the difference between the Model 17 and Model 22?

The Model 17 has a 17-foot reach, while the Model 22 has a 22-foot reach. The Model 22 is heavier and taller.

Can the Little-Giant ladder be used as a scaffold?

Yes, it can be configured into a scaffold position with the included scaffold plank (sold separately on some models).

How do I clean and maintain my Little-Giant ladder?

Wipe down with a damp cloth and mild soap. Lubricate the hinges and locks periodically with a silicone-based lubricant.
